Overt narcissists are outgoing and confident individuals. At the beginning of a relationship, they project a loving, even "too good to be true" image. However, over time, their true colors begin to emerge. They have a need to always be right and receive attention.

According to Marriage.com, the telltale signs that you are with an overt narcissist include:

1. They want to be the most noticeable person in any environment. They dominate conversations with stories, jokes, or groundbreaking opinions.

2. They constantly seek approval. They want to be praised for their appearance, decisions, or achievements. They may become angry or withdrawn when you share your ideas or don't offer compliments.

3. They can't stand criticism. Even if you approach them in the most constructive way, they can react defensively and angrily. They perceive every criticism as a personal attack.

4. No matter what, at the end of the day, it's always your fault. If they yell, it's because you made them angry. If they're upset, it's because you're too sensitive.

5. The beginning of a relationship is passionate and intense. However, once you become emotionally attached, they'll put up walls. These ups and downs can make you dependent on them over time.

6. When you're hurting, they may seem interested, but they lack emotional depth. Empathy only comes into play when it serves their own interests.

7. You look like the “perfect couple” on the outside. Happy photos are shared on social media, but behind the scenes, things are different.

8. You become their supporter, organizer, and morale booster. When you expect something in return, you're accused of being selfish.

9. They may lie, deny what they said, or distort the facts. Over time, you may become unable to trust your own memory.

WHY IS IT SO DIFFICULT TO LEAVE A NARCISSIST?

Loving a narcissist can lead to deep emotional turmoil. The narcissistic partner's heightened attraction makes it easier for the victim to be exploited.

Experts emphasize that these feelings are completely human, and that feeling this way doesn't make the victim weak. Remember, healing doesn't happen instantly. However, when a person begins to listen to themselves, the process can evolve into a healthier one.
